Excellent Transit & Connectivity: Residents of 66 Isabella enjoy unbeatable transit access. Bloor-Yonge Station—the city’s busiest transit hub—connects you to both Line 1 (Yonge-University) and Line 2 (Bloor-Danforth) within minutes. Wellesley Station is also nearby for quick subway access. For drivers, the Don Valley Parkway (DVP) and Gardiner Expressway are easily accessible, and dedicated bike lanes make cycling an efficient and safe option. Shopping & Dining at Your Doorstep: The neighborhood offers an incredible variety of shopping and dining experiences. From boutique shops and everyday essentials to major retailers in the Bloor-Yorkville district, everything is within walking distance. Food lovers will appreciate the eclectic dining scene, which includes international cuisines, cozy cafes, and trendy bars located throughout the Church-Wellesley Village and along Bloor Street. Parks & Recreation: Green spaces and outdoor amenities are plentiful. Barbara Hall Park and Norman Jewison Park offer spots for relaxation, while Allan Gardens and Queen’s Park are nearby for jogging, picnics, and outdoor recreation. Fitness enthusiasts will find a variety of gyms, yoga studios, and recreational facilities within walking distance. Schools & Education: 66 Isabella Street is ideally located near leading post-secondary institutions, including Toronto Metropolitan University (Ryerson University) and the University of Toronto, both just a short commute away. Families will also find excellent public and private schools, as well as childcare centers in the area. A Welcoming & Dynamic Community: The Church-Wellesley Village is one of Toronto’s most inclusive and lively neighborhoods, known for its strong sense of community and cultural vibrancy. From local events and festivals to a wide array of entertainment and nightlife, the area offers something for everyone while maintaining a safe, welcoming environment.
